Solvang shelves quail-inspired remodel of Skytt Mesa’s rainwater drainage
Reports of baby birds trapped in a storm drain prompted Solvang’s city staff to consider a neighborhood-wide retrofit in the Skytt Mesa area—one that would reduce the space between Skytt Mesa’s existing rainwater grate bars to help prevent small critters from falling through the gaps. Law enforcement targets drug sales to minors via social media
Local cannabis compliance detectives flag flame, cloud, and maple leaf emojis when browsing social media platforms.
